首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

数据库用户命名规范

数据库用户命名规范

基础概念

数据库用户命名规范是指在创建和管理数据库用户时,遵循一定的命名规则和标准,以确保用户名的唯一性、可读性和安全性。良好的命名规范有助于提高数据库的管理效率和安全性。

相关优势

  1. 唯一性:确保每个用户名在数据库中是唯一的,避免混淆和冲突。
  2. 可读性:用户名应具有描述性,便于管理员和开发人员理解其用途和权限。
  3. 安全性:避免使用容易猜测的用户名,减少安全风险。

类型

  1. 系统管理员:通常命名为 admindba
  2. 普通用户:根据其职责或应用命名,如 app_userweb_user
  3. 特定任务用户:如备份用户 backup_user,监控用户 monitor_user

应用场景

  1. 企业应用:在大型企业中,数据库用户通常按部门或项目分组命名,如 sales_db_userfinance_db_user
  2. Web应用:在Web应用中,数据库用户通常与应用程序相关联,如 web_app_user
  3. 开发和测试环境:在开发和测试环境中,用户命名通常更加灵活,但也要遵循一定的规范,如 dev_usertest_user

常见问题及解决方法

  1. 用户名冲突
    • 原因:多个用户使用相同的用户名。
    • 解决方法:确保每个用户名在数据库中是唯一的,可以通过在创建用户时进行检查来实现。
    • 解决方法:确保每个用户名在数据库中是唯一的,可以通过在创建用户时进行检查来实现。
  • 用户名可读性差
    • 原因:用户名缺乏描述性,难以理解其用途。
    • 解决方法:使用具有描述性的用户名,如 app_db_userbackup_db_user
    • 解决方法:使用具有描述性的用户名,如 app_db_userbackup_db_user
  • 用户名安全性差
    • 原因:使用容易猜测的用户名,如 rootadmin
    • 解决方法:避免使用常见的用户名,使用复杂的用户名,并定期更换密码。
    • 解决方法:避免使用常见的用户名,使用复杂的用户名,并定期更换密码。

参考链接

通过遵循这些命名规范,可以有效地管理和保护数据库用户,提高数据库的安全性和管理效率。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券